CVE-2017-16357
CVE-2017-16357 affects radare2 2.0.1, with a memory corruption in libr/bin/format/elf/elf.c through store_versioninfo_gnu_verdef() and store_versioninfo_gnu_verneed(). The root cause is improper sh_size validation during memory allocation, demonstrated by an invalid free. The vulnerability may im...
CVE-2017-16359
CVE-2017-16359 affects radare2 2.0.1, where a pointer wraparound flaw exists in store_versioninfo_gnu_verdef() of libr/bin/format/elf/elf.c. The connected CNVD entry characterizes this as a denial-of-service (crash) vulnerability. Other connected records consistently reference the same function a...

CVE-2017-16358
CVE-2017-16358 is an out-of-bounds read vulnerability in radare2 version 2.0.1. The issue occurs in the function string_scan_range() within libr/bin/bin.c during a string search. The connected documents consistently describe this as an out-of-bounds read vulnerability in the specified function/fi...
